Output 99ada7a0e3f0aa6df62f84be57b5bc1ed7c2a8c95fcb79c0df5c17d3ea84b983:45

value
663028
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68ced6c25074d6b0dd9374b64662cbfa8332a2ee OP_EQUAL
address
3BFByuud5VUXsvHsxPMS3WZxSiA2hTtiiv
transaction
99ada7a0e3f0aa6df62f84be57b5bc1ed7c2a8c95fcb79c0df5c17d3ea84b983
confirmations
146348
spent
true